| Plot Summary of The Road to Rivoli: Napoleon's First Campaign |
"An account of the campaign that first brought Napoleon to international prominence -- the first English monograph on this subject for over 45 years. It gives some of the reasons for Napoleon's success, utilising material from Italian and Austrian sources that have not been well covered in English, as well as French and English sources."
Martin Boycott-Brown, Resident Scholar
